About the Role
We are seeking a skilled Frontend Developer to join our team. The successful candidate will be responsible for designing and implementing the user-facing side of our web applications.
Key Responsibilities
* Develop, integrate, and test new user-facing features for responsive enterprise applications with REST/JSON back-ends.
* Build reusable code and libraries for future use.
* Ensure the technical feasibility of UX/UI designs.
* Optimize application for maximum speed and scalability.
* Collaborate with back-end developers, UX/UI designers, and Business Analysts to improve usability.
Requirements
1. Proficient understanding of web markup, including HTML5 and CSS3+.
2. Proficient in building responsive HTML5 applications with rest back-ends.
3. Proficient with server-side CSS pre-processing platforms, such as SASS or LESS.
4. Proficient with at least one grid system, such as Bootstrap.
5. Experience implementing website accessibility using WCAG 2.x AA.
6. Proficient understanding of code versioning tool Git.
7. Proficient understanding of building and deploying web applications.
8. Team player attitude, goal-driven and results-oriented, self-motivated, with a willingness and aptitude to learn and grow with new technologies and techniques.
9. Professional proficiency in English (written and spoken).
10. Familiarity with Agile methodologies.
11. Experience with development support tools like JIRA and Confluence or other agile development systems.
12. Knowledge of SEO principles.
13. Knowledge integrating Web Analytics tools.
14. Experience implementing frontend automated tests using Protractor.